16 Then he called for a famine upon the land;
he broke every supply[a] of bread.
17 He sent a man on ahead of them;
Joseph was sold as a slave.
18 They clamped[b] his feet in fetters.[c]
His neck[d] went into irons.[e]

Footnotes

  1. Psalm 105:16 Literally “staff”
  2. Psalm 105:18 Hebrew “oppressed, hurt”
  3. Psalm 105:18 Hebrew “fetter”
  4. Psalm 105:18 Hebrew nephesh can designate the life, soul, appetite, desire, or throat/neck.
  5. Psalm 105:18 Hebrew “iron”
